    Abstract: To report and analyze the indications and results of endovascular and open surgical treatment for uretero-arterial fistula. Methods We retrospectively reviewed the clinical data of 25 consecutive patients with uretero-arterial fistulas admitted to our hospital from 2011 to 2020. Endpoints were technical success, freedom from open conversion, stent-graft/graft-related complications, and 30-day and one-year mortality. Results The study included 25 patients (68% female, n = 17) with 27 uretero-arterial fistulas by bilateral pathologies in two patients. The mean age was 61 ± 11 years (range 35–80). The most common predisposing factors for uretero-arterial fistula were history of pelvic operations for malignancy in 21 patients (84%), radiotherapy in 21 patients (84%), previous pelvic vascular bypass in 2 patients (8%), and iliac aneurysms in 2 patients (8%). On average, the period between the primary pelvic surgery and the diagnosis of uretero-arterial fistulas was 46 months (range 7–255). Twenty patients (80%) underwent endovascular treatment of the uretero-arterial fistulas. The primary technical success of the endovascular treatment was 95%, and the freedom from open conversion was 40% at six months and 30% at one year. Thirteen uretero-arterial fistulas (48%) underwent delayed open conversion due to recurrent bleeding in six cases (46%), stent-graft infection in three cases (23%), or pelvic abscess in four cases (31%). Primary open surgery was applied for five (20%) patients. After a mean follow-up of 34 months, early ( 〈 30 days) mortality was 8% (2/25), one-year mortality 16% (4/25), and overall mortality was 24% (6/25). Conclusions Uretero-arterial fistula is a late complication of prior pelvic surgery, radiation, and indwelling ureteral stents. Endovascular treatment remains an effective and less invasive modality in controlling the related life-threatening arterial bleeding of the uretero-arterial fistula. Open surgical treatment is still required for patients with local sepsis, previously failed endovascular treatment or infected stent-grafts.

    Abstract: Purpose: To report and compare the results of endovascular and open surgical treatment for erosion bleeding of visceral arteries following pancreatitis and pancreatic surgery. Materials and Methods: This retrospective study included 65 consecutive patients (46 males, mean age 63 ± 14 years) presenting with visceral artery erosions between January 2011 and December 2020. Endpoints were technical success, freedom from reintervention, stent-graft-related complications, and 30-day and one-year mortality. Results: The causes of erosion bleeding included complications of surgical treatment for the pancreas and upper gastrointestinal tract (75%), pancreatitis (19%), and spontaneous bleeding (6%). Pancreatectomy was performed in 34 (52%) patients, representing 2% of all pancreatectomy procedures (n = 1645) performed in our hospital during the study period. A total of 37 (57%) patients underwent endovascular treatment (EVT), and 28 (43%) patients had open surgery (OS) as a primary treatment. Eight of 37 (22%) patients in the EVT group underwent stent-graft treatment of the eroded vessels and 28 (78%) coil embolization. Six (9%) patients underwent reintervention with no significant differences between EVT and OS groups (11% vs. 7%, p = 0.692). Postoperative morbidity and complications in 52% of all patients were higher in the OS group than in the EVT group (41% vs. 68%, p = 0.029). The in-hospital 30-days mortality rate for all patients was 25%, and it was higher in the OS group than in the EVT group (14% vs. 39%, p = 0.017). Conclusions: An endovascular-first strategy for treating visceral arteries erosions may be preferred to reduce the complications associated with open surgery if patients are hemodynamically stable and have no anastomotic insufficiency. Endovascular treatment may be associated with better in-hospital survival when compared to primary open surgery. Further studies are required to identify the optimal approach.
